We are delighted to be holding our own Race for Life event on Sunday, 26th June!
Teachers, students, parents and the local community are invited to raise as much as money as possible for Cancer Research UK by running, walking or even dancing your way around a 3K route within the John Taylor High School grounds.
If you wish to take part and be sponsored for completing the 3k route, please download a sponsorship form - 2022 Sponsorship Form.pdf - to raise as much money as you can for Cancer Research.
You can also donate via the School’s Just Giving page https://fundraise.cancerresearchuk.org/page/john-taylor-high-school .
Refreshments, music and support from St. John’s Ambulance will be available on the day.

As we begin the external exam season, all students should be reminded of the Joint Council for Qualifications (JCQ) 'Instructions for Candidates'. This covers the expectations and rules that will be followed during these exams. These are set by JCQ and all schools must follow them. In situations where students fail to follow any of these guidelines, the school are required to report it to the exam board which may lead to external sacntions such as a loss of marks. Students will be asked to watch the video below by their form tutors but it may be useful for parents to familiarise themselves with this too in order to reinforce the importance of following these expectations.
Wincanton’s Supply Chain Leadership Degree Apprenticeship Programme
Thinking of your next career move? Think Logistics!
Keeping the world moving relies on logistics. Logistics is a forward-thinking industry, always looking for new and innovative ways to move goods around quicker and more efficiently.
If you are looking for a challenging yet rewarding opportunity look no further. Our 4-year programme provides you with a great platform to kick-start your career in logistics and earn whilst you learn.
Get stuck in from day one, helping deliver real results for our customers and working for a business that’s making an impact in the world of logistics.
In our four-year program, you will experience structured placements giving you the opportunity to gain experience across the entire operations and develop a broad range of skills to support your learning.
The Programme
In the four-year program, you will experience structured placements across our operations in warehouse, transport and support functions by moving contracts within the region giving you the opportunity to gain a wide breadth of experience.
- 14-15 days per year out of the office with delivery at Aston University, Birmingham
- Focus on application in the workplace
- Assessed by applied coursework
- Develops the knowledge, skills and behaviours required to succeed in the supply chain profession
Over the first 3 years, apprentices will develop a portfolio of evidence to show achievement of knowledge, skills, and behaviours in the workplace. Progression to major work-based project and ‘End Point Assessment’ in year 4.
What you will need
- Have achieved a minimum 5 GCSEs (or equivalent) at grade 4 or above including Maths and English Language
- Have achieved a minimum of 2 A-levels grades A-C
